Essential Single Amino Acids: A Detailed Chart

Amino acids are molecules that combine to form proteins. They are the building blocks of life. Roughly 500 Amino acids have been identified in nature, but just 20 of them make up the proteins found in the human body. Eleven of these are made inside the body, while the remaining 9 must be supplied by food and, as needed, through supplementation. Let's explore the chart of necessary amino acids for good health.

A chart of essential amino acids include: histidine, isoleucine, leucine, lysine, methionine, phenylalanine, threonine, tryptophan, and valine, all of which are naturally abundant in foods such as beef, poultry, fish, eggs, dairy, soy, quinoa, and buckwheat. Other foods such as nuts, seeds, beans, and certain grains contain some but not all the essential amino acids. Thus, they are “incomplete proteins" and should be combined to supply all 9 essential amino acids.

When your diet is lacking, or if you're looking to stimulate physical performance, boost energy, stimulate muscle protein synthesis, support immunity, enhance digestion, and promote overall excellent health, nothing beats a good amino acid supplement. Besides forming proteins, amino acids are needed to produce enzymes, hormones, and neurotransmitters. They are also involved in numerous metabolic pathways within cells throughout the body.

Determining the Need: Who Benefits from Single Amino Acids?

Amino acids may be recommended as a complex, which has the advantage of not throwing off your amino acid balance. Still, individual amino acids may also be recommended depending on a person's health status and goals and may be ideal for specific health challenges. Here's a chart of amino acids and which health concerns they support:

  • Tryptophan may be recommended to help regulate the sleep-wake cycle, appetite, sleep, mood, and pain.

  • Carnitine may be used to aid weight loss, improve exercise performance, and enhance a sense of well-being

Insights & Considerations: Making the Most of Single Amino Acids

Most amino acid supplements, whether in combination or isolated form, are well tolerated and cause few side effects. However, if your dose is too high, you may experience certain side effects such as:

  • Gastrointestinal distress, including bloating
  • Abdominal pain
  • Changes in eating patterns
  • Diarrhea
  • Drop in blood pressure

Amino acid supplements should ideally be taken on an empty stomach between meals to get the most bang for your buck. However, when it comes to sports nutrition, athletes and strength trainers can take their amino acid supplement either before, during, after training, or any other time throughout the day when a meal or a shake isn’t possible or preferred.
